summ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arinus Schraal <foser@gentoo.org>2003-12-20 17:59:28 +0000
committerMarinus Schraal <foser@gentoo.org>2003-12-20 17:59:28 +0000
commit87fc5ba6d12ba3b87034cd71bdaf58de77ea9566 (patch)
tree79b711d04265248b39881a94f97c21aeac2b71ca /net-www/galeon
parentnew release 'n cleanup (diff)
downloadgentoo-2-87fc5ba6d12ba3b87034cd71bdaf58de77ea9566.tar.gz
gentoo-2-87fc5ba6d12ba3b87034cd71bdaf58de77ea9566.tar.bz2
gentoo-2-87fc5ba6d12ba3b87034cd71bdaf58de77ea9566.zip
new release 'n cleanup
Diffstat (limited to 'net-www/galeon')
-rw-r--r--net-www/galeon/ChangeLog7
-rw-r--r--net-www/galeon/Manifest8
-rw-r--r--net-www/galeon/files/digest-galeon-1.2.10a1
-rw-r--r--net-www/galeon/files/digest-galeon-1.2.111
-rw-r--r--net-www/galeon/files/digest-galeon-1.3.11a1
-rw-r--r--net-www/galeon/galeon-1.2.10a.ebuild124
-rw-r--r--net-www/galeon/galeon-1.2.11.ebuild124
-rw-r--r--net-www/galeon/galeon-1.3.11a.ebuild66
8 files changed, 75 insertions, 257 deletions
diff --git a/net-www/galeon/ChangeLog b/net-www/galeon/ChangeLog
index e56b73d030e9..1133ddbd3b6d 100644
--- a/net-www/galeon/ChangeLog
+++ b/net-www/galeon/ChangeLog
@@ -1,6 +1,11 @@
# ChangeLog for net-www/galeon
# Copyright 2002-2003 Gentoo Technologies, Inc.; Distributed under the GPL v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/galeon/ChangeLog,v 1.72 2003/12/17 10:24:17 pylon Exp $
+# $Header: /var/cvsroot/gentoo-x86/net-www/galeon/ChangeLog,v 1.73 2003/12/20 17:59:19 foser Exp $
+
+*galeon-1.3.11a (20 Dec 2003)
+
+ 20 Dec 2003; foser <foser@gentoo.org> galeon-1.3.11a.ebuild :
+ New release, requested in #36184, minor dep fixes
17 Dec 2003; Lars Weiler <pylon@gentoo.org> galeon-1.3.10.ebuild:
Stable on ppc. Tested with net-www/mozilla-1.4-r3.
diff --git a/net-www/galeon/Manifest b/net-www/galeon/Manifest
index f231e82da708..888c78d1ea12 100644
--- a/net-www/galeon/Manifest
+++ b/net-www/galeon/Manifest
@@ -1,14 +1,10 @@
-MD5 efc7f93d6d434b63396a368e1f663a95 galeon-1.2.10a.ebuild 3296
-MD5 6debf9a1120d61f5daac3d2078009116 galeon-1.2.11.ebuild 3403
MD5 6ec6747e6679fac5954a78068f6604b7 galeon-1.3.10.ebuild 1682
-MD5 e135d53bff09aaaca1fdfec23cb7549a galeon-1.3.11a.ebuild 1688
-MD5 15aaa5f7d78fee8ade74a1b1e024f510 ChangeLog 10872
+MD5 a2be974dae0a448c88ff45405bec782b galeon-1.3.11a.ebuild 1702
+MD5 7b7dd09b0d642dd338cfa53a5d9822bd ChangeLog 11020
MD5 03ad2e6c4ab41244af1015a8bbb0b39f metadata.xml 158
MD5 59ca1a1e92c8aca51986e7fe458bd0d9 galeon-1.2.12.ebuild 3571
-MD5 ac03f7ff1c8c933092c3ff11d59e998c files/digest-galeon-1.2.11 66
MD5 436b77780200d51a954cfa3fc77e9e2d files/digest-galeon-1.2.12 66
MD5 db8a0894d9e2b9bbd8ad10e2a10e0928 files/digest-galeon-1.3.10 67
-MD5 8a4f5575c0225821b55e84ba7e75ae05 files/digest-galeon-1.2.10a 67
MD5 ae742c626affcc36e9763f8f56b81689 files/digest-galeon-1.3.11a 68
MD5 f4cef0104387767ea14b057e4fcd0cdc files/galeon-1.3.10-gcc2_fixes.patch 1262
MD5 c72506690307bdae2ceec562ac7fdbd9 files/galeon-1.2.7-google-UTF8.patch 1594
diff --git a/net-www/galeon/files/digest-galeon-1.2.10a b/net-www/galeon/files/digest-galeon-1.2.10a
deleted file mode 100644
index 8a4a8d1021f7..000000000000
--- a/net-www/galeon/files/digest-galeon-1.2.10a
+++ /dev/null
@@ -1 +0,0 @@
-MD5 03765ca56b2c8dee1538e413a26f5fb6 galeon-1.2.10a.tar.gz 4114691
diff --git a/net-www/galeon/files/digest-galeon-1.2.11 b/net-www/galeon/files/digest-galeon-1.2.11
deleted file mode 100644
index 120230817fac..000000000000
--- a/net-www/galeon/files/digest-galeon-1.2.11
+++ /dev/null
@@ -1 +0,0 @@
-MD5 a24ac42b93621bc4df9476daf3056956 galeon-1.2.11.tar.gz 4216345
diff --git a/net-www/galeon/files/digest-galeon-1.3.11a b/net-www/galeon/files/digest-galeon-1.3.11a
new file mode 100644
index 000000000000..7c5222c5145a
--- /dev/null
+++ b/net-www/galeon/files/digest-galeon-1.3.11a
@@ -0,0 +1 @@
+MD5 970ec350142d2e2d2c9b94bce7cf7ab7 galeon-1.3.11a.tar.bz2 3233068
diff --git a/net-www/galeon/galeon-1.2.10a.ebuild b/net-www/galeon/galeon-1.2.10a.ebuild
deleted file mode 100644
index 94f14952fd90..000000000000
--- a/net-www/galeon/galeon-1.2.10a.ebuild
+++ /dev/null
@@ -1,124 +0,0 @@
-# Copyright 1999-2003 Gentoo Technologies, Inc.
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/galeon/galeon-1.2.10a.ebuild,v 1.6 2003/10/21 15:27:05 mholzer Exp $
-
-IUSE="nls"
-
-inherit eutils libtool gnome.org
-
-REQ_MOZ_VER="1.3"
-
-S="${WORKDIR}/${P%%a}"
-DESCRIPTION="A GNOME Web browser based on gecko (mozilla's rendering engine)"
-SRC_URI="http://download.sourceforge.net/${PN}/${P}.tar.gz
- mirror://sourceforge/${PN}/${P}.tar.gz"
-HOMEPAGE="http://galeon.sourceforge.net"
-RESTRICT="nomirror"
-
-LICENSE="GPL-2"
-KEYWORDS="x86 ppc alpha ~sparc"
-SLOT="0"
-
-RDEPEND="=net-www/mozilla-${REQ_MOZ_VER}*
- >=gnome-base/gnome-libs-1.4.1.4
- <=gnome-base/libglade-0.99.0
- =gnome-base/gnome-vfs-1.0*
- =gnome-base/gconf-1.0*
- >=gnome-base/oaf-0.6.10
- >=dev-libs/libxml-1.8.17
- >=media-libs/gdk-pixbuf-0.18.0
- nls? ( sys-devel/gettext
- >=dev-util/intltool-0.17 )"
- # bonobo? ( >=gnome-base/bonobo-1.0.19-r1 )
-
-DEPEND="${RDEPEND}
- app-text/scrollkeeper"
-
-pkg_setup() {
-
- if [ ! -f ${ROOT}/usr/lib/mozilla/components/libwidget_gtk.so ]
- then
- eerror
- eerror "It seems that your Mozilla was not compiled against gtk+-1.2,"
- eerror "but rather gtk+-2.0. As Galeon does not support this setup yet,"
- eerror "you will have to remerge Mozilla with gtk+-1.2 support. This"
- eerror "can be done by taking \"gtk2\" out of your USE flags:"
- eerror
- eerror " # USE="-gtk2" emerge mozilla "
- eerror
- die "Need Mozilla compiled with gtk+-1.2!!"
- fi
-}
-
-src_unpack() {
-
- unpack ${A}
-
- # Add UTF8 support to the google smart bookmarks. Note that
- # it will probibly only work for a newly created bookmark ...
- # <azarah@gentoo.org> (26 Dec 2002)
- cd ${S}; epatch ${FILESDIR}/${PN}-1.2.7-google-UTF8.patch
-}
-
-src_compile() {
-
- elibtoolize
-
- local myconf=
- local moz_ver="`pkg-config --modversion mozilla-xpcom | cut -d. -f1,2 2>/dev/null`"
-
- [ -z "${moz_ver}" ] && moz_ver="${REQ_MOZ_VER}"
-
- use nls || myconf="${myconf} --disable-nls"
- # use bonobo && myconf="${myconf} --enable-gnome-file-selector"
-
- ./configure --host=${CHOST} \
- --prefix=/usr \
- --mandir=/usr/share/man \
- --sysconfdir=/etc \
- --localstatedir=/var/lib \
- --with-mozilla-libs=${MOZILLA_FIVE_HOME} \
- --with-mozilla-includes=${MOZILLA_FIVE_HOME}/include \
- --without-debug --disable-werror \
- --disable-applet \
- --disable-werror \
- --disable-install-schemas \
- --enable-nautilus-view=no \
- --with-mozilla-snapshot=${moz_ver} \
- ${myconf} || die
-
- emake || make || die
-}
-
-src_install() {
-
- # galeon-config-tool was rewritten for 1.2.0 and causes sandbox
- # violations if gconfd is shut down... The schemas seem to install
- # fine without it (at least it seems like it... *sigh*)
- #gconftool --shutdown
-
- make prefix=${D}/usr \
- mandir=${D}/usr/share/man \
- sysconfdir=${D}/etc \
- localstatedir=${D}/var/lib \
- install || die
-
- dodoc AUTHORS ChangeLog COPYING* FAQ NEWS README TODO THANKS
-}
-
-pkg_postinst() {
-
- galeon-config-tool --fix-gconf-permissions
- galeon-config-tool --pkg-install-schemas
- scrollkeeper-update
-
- if [ -z "`use gnome`" ]
- then
- einfo "Please make sure libglade was built with gnome support, or"
- einfo "else galeon will not be able to start up."
- einfo
- einfo 'To do this, type: '
- einfo 'USE="gnome" emerge libglade'
- fi
-}
-
diff --git a/net-www/galeon/galeon-1.2.11.ebuild b/net-www/galeon/galeon-1.2.11.ebuild
deleted file mode 100644
index 20f74a7c0bc4..000000000000
--- a/net-www/galeon/galeon-1.2.11.ebuild
+++ /dev/null
@@ -1,124 +0,0 @@
-# Copyright 1999-2003 Gentoo Technologies, Inc.
-# Distributed under the terms of the GNU General Public License v2
-# $Header: /var/cvsroot/gentoo-x86/net-www/galeon/galeon-1.2.11.ebuild,v 1.9 2003/10/21 15:27:05 mholzer Exp $
-
-IUSE="nls"
-
-inherit eutils libtool gnome.org
-
-DESCRIPTION="A GNOME Web browser based on gecko (mozilla's rendering engine)"
-SRC_URI="http://download.sourceforge.net/${PN}/${P}.tar.gz
- mirror://sourceforge/${PN}/${P}.tar.gz"
-HOMEPAGE="http://galeon.sourceforge.net"
-RESTRICT="nomirror"
-
-LICENSE="GPL-2"
-KEYWORDS="x86 ~ppc alpha ~sparc"
-SLOT="0"
-
-RDEPEND=">=net-www/mozilla-1.3
- >=gnome-base/gnome-libs-1.4.1.4
- <=gnome-base/libglade-0.99.0
- =gnome-base/gnome-vfs-1.0*
- =gnome-base/gconf-1.0*
- >=gnome-base/oaf-0.6.10
- >=dev-libs/libxml-1.8.17
- >=media-libs/gdk-pixbuf-0.18.0
- nls? ( sys-devel/gettext
- >=dev-util/intltool-0.17 )"
- # bonobo? ( >=gnome-base/bonobo-1.0.19-r1 )
-
-DEPEND="${RDEPEND}
- app-text/scrollkeeper
- dev-util/pkgconfig"
-
-pkg_setup() {
-
- if [ ! -f ${ROOT}/usr/lib/mozilla/components/libwidget_gtk.so ]
- then
- eerror
- eerror "It seems that your Mozilla was not compiled against gtk+-1.2,"
- eerror "but rather gtk+-2.0. As Galeon does not support this setup yet,"
- eerror "you will have to remerge Mozilla with gtk+-1.2 support. This"
- eerror "can be done by taking \"gtk2\" out of your USE flags:"
- eerror
- eerror " # USE="-gtk2" emerge mozilla "
- eerror
- die "Need Mozilla compiled with gtk+-1.2!!"
- fi
-}
-
-src_unpack() {
-
- unpack ${A}
-
- # Add UTF8 support to the google smart bookmarks. Note that
- # it will probibly only work for a newly created bookmark ...
- # <azarah@gentoo.org> (26 Dec 2002)
- cd ${S}; epatch ${FILESDIR}/${PN}-1.2.7-google-UTF8.patch
-}
-
-src_compile() {
-
- elibtoolize
-
- local myconf=
- local moz_ver="`pkg-config --modversion mozilla-xpcom | cut -d. -f1,2 2>/dev/null`"
-
- use nls || myconf="${myconf} --disable-nls"
- # use bonobo && myconf="${myconf} --enable-gnome-file-selector"
-
- # http://www.gentoo.org/proj/en/hardened/etdyn-ssp.xml or #gentoo-hardened/irc.freenode
- has_version "sys-devel/hardened-gcc" && append-flags "-yet_exec"
-
- ./configure --host=${CHOST} \
- --prefix=/usr \
- --mandir=/usr/share/man \
- --sysconfdir=/etc \
- --localstatedir=/var/lib \
- --with-mozilla-libs=${MOZILLA_FIVE_HOME} \
- --with-mozilla-includes=${MOZILLA_FIVE_HOME}/include \
- --without-debug --disable-werror \
- --disable-applet \
- --disable-werror \
- --disable-install-schemas \
- --enable-nautilus-view=no \
- --with-mozilla-snapshot=${moz_ver} \
- ${myconf} || die
-
- emake || make || die
-}
-
-src_install() {
-
- # galeon-config-tool was rewritten for 1.2.0 and causes sandbox
- # violations if gconfd is shut down... The schemas seem to install
- # fine without it (at least it seems like it... *sigh*)
- #gconftool --shutdown
-
- make prefix=${D}/usr \
- mandir=${D}/usr/share/man \
- sysconfdir=${D}/etc \
- localstatedir=${D}/var/lib \
- install || die
-
- dodoc AUTHORS ChangeLog COPYING* FAQ NEWS README TODO THANKS
- rm -rf ${D}/var/lib/scrollkeeper
-}
-
-pkg_postinst() {
-
- galeon-config-tool --fix-gconf-permissions
- galeon-config-tool --pkg-install-schemas
- scrollkeeper-update
-
- if [ -z "`use gnome`" ]
- then
- einfo "Please make sure libglade was built with gnome support, or"
- einfo "else galeon will not be able to start up."
- einfo
- einfo 'To do this, type: '
- einfo 'USE="gnome" emerge libglade'
- fi
-}
-
diff --git a/net-www/galeon/galeon-1.3.11a.ebuild b/net-www/galeon/galeon-1.3.11a.ebuild
new file mode 100644
index 000000000000..a619131e1310
--- /dev/null
+++ b/net-www/galeon/galeon-1.3.11a.ebuild
@@ -0,0 +1,66 @@
+# Copyright 1999-2003 Gentoo Technologies, Inc.
+# Distributed under the terms of the GNU General Public License v2
+# $Header: /var/cvsroot/gentoo-x86/net-www/galeon/galeon-1.3.11a.ebuild,v 1.1 2003/12/20 17:59:19 foser Exp $
+
+inherit gnome2 debug libtool
+
+DESCRIPTION="A GNOME Web browser based on gecko (mozilla's rendering engine)"
+HOMEPAGE="http://galeon.sourceforge.net"
+SRC_URI="mirror://sourceforge/galeon/${P}.tar.bz2"
+RESTRICT="nomirror"
+
+IUSE=""
+LICENSE="GPL-2"
+KEYWORDS="~x86 ~ppc ~alpha ~sparc ~ia64 ~amd64"
+SLOT="0"
+
+# supports moz-1.4 to 1.6b according NEWS
+RDEPEND="virtual/x11
+ >=net-www/mozilla-1.4
+ >=dev-libs/glib-2
+ >=x11-libs/gtk+-2
+ >=dev-libs/libxml2-2.4
+ >=gnome-base/gconf-2
+ >=gnome-base/ORBit2-2
+ >=gnome-base/libbonobo-2
+ >=gnome-base/libbonoboui-2.1.1
+ >=gnome-base/libgnomeui-2.0.5
+ >=gnome-base/gnome-vfs-2
+ >=gnome-base/libglade-2
+ app-text/scrollkeeper"
+
+DEPEND="${RDEPEND}
+ dev-util/pkgconfig
+ dev-util/intltool
+ >=sys-devel/gettext-0.11"
+
+#src_unpack() {
+# unpack ${A}
+# cd ${S}
+
+# epatch ${FILESDIR}/${PN}-1.3.10-gcc2_fixes.patch
+#}
+
+pkg_setup () {
+ if [ ! -f ${ROOT}/usr/lib/mozilla/components/libwidget_gtk2.so ]
+ then
+ eerror "you need mozilla-1.3+ compiled against gtk+-2"
+ eerror "export USE=\"gtk2\" ;emerge mozilla -p "
+ die "Need Mozilla compiled with gtk+-2.0!!"
+ fi
+}
+
+src_compile() {
+
+ elibtoolize
+ local moz_ver="`pkg-config --modversion mozilla-xpcom | cut -d. -f1,2 2>/dev/null`"
+ local myconf="--disable-werror"
+
+ myconf="${myconf} --with-mozilla-snapshot=${moz_ver}"
+
+ econf ${myconf} || die "configure failed"
+ make || die "compile failed"
+
+}
+
+DOCS="AUTHORS COPYING COPYING.README ChangeLog FAQ INSTALL README README.ExtraPrefs THANKS TODO NEWS"